## Authentication

The ChipGate reader firmware uploads split times to the Paceline ingest service over HTTPS. Every request must include an API key in the `X-Paceline-Key` header; unauthenticated posts are dropped silently, so missing keys look like dead readers. Keys are scoped per race venue and rotated after each event season by the timing ops team. For local bench testing against the staging ingest endpoint, use the key below.

service key, fahaf-fahif: zpat4_c7SL

Ticket: Encoding detection drift on Textgrove uploads

Hey plugin folks — we've noticed the staging and prod Textgrove clusters have drifted apart on how uploaded text files get sniffed. Staging falls back to UTF-8 after two failed detection passes, prod still does five passes and then guesses Latin-1, which is why some of your plugins see different charset hints per environment. We're consolidating on one behavior next week, so please don't hardcode around the current quirks. For reference, here's what prod is currently running.

config for yahof-tajop:
zorath:
  pin: 7493
  metrics_host: metrics.zorath.tolvaqsys.internal
  tenant: praiel
  seal: seal_fd9cd4f1

Welcome aboard! Quick context: the Bramblewick monolith's user module does way too much — auth, profiles, notification prefs, and a weird loyalty-points thing nobody owns. We're carving it into a standalone `identity` service first, since everything else depends on it. Sessions move to the Larkfield token store; the monolith keeps a thin shim during migration. Don't touch the points code yet, it's cursed. Timeouts and cache TTLs for the shim are pinned to these values.

tuning table, kawep-tawif:
CAPS = {
    "olidor": 80,
    "belion": 7,
    "quenys": 225,
    "druox": 839,
    "fraath": 482,
}

Night-shift staff: Floor 4 of the Tellhaven Building opens this week. After 21:00, access is via the rear stairwell only; the lifts are locked out overnight during the settling period. Complete a walk-through of the new floor once per shift and log it. The stairwell keypad accepts the code below.

badge for yahop-fawep: bdg-XBKXI-68071